What are the top attractions to visit in Grand Rapids?

Top attractions in Grand Rapids include Frederik Meijer Gardens & Sculpture Park, the Grand Rapids Art Museum, John Ball Zoo, the Gerald R. Ford Presidential Museum, and Brewery Vivant. Don't miss exploring the historic Heritage Hill neighborhood and participating in a craft brewery tour.

Can I take a brewery tour in Grand Rapids?

Yes, Grand Rapids, known as Beer City, USA, offers numerous brewery tours. Founders Brewing Co., Brewery Vivant, and many others provide tours that showcase the brewing process and include beer tastings. Check individual brewery websites for tour schedules and booking information.

Are there any family-friendly activities in Grand Rapids?

Grand Rapids is home to many family-friendly attractions, including the Grand Rapids Children's Museum, John Ball Zoo, and the Grand Rapids Public Museum. The city also hosts numerous parks and recreational areas, like Millennium Park, perfect for outdoor family fun.

What dining experiences are unique to Grand Rapids?

Grand Rapids offers a diverse dining scene, from farm-to-table restaurants to international cuisine. Unique experiences include dining at the Downtown Market, participating in a food tour to explore local eateries, and visiting the city's renowned craft breweries for a taste of local flavors.

How can I get around Grand Rapids?

Grand Rapids can be navigated by car, public transportation, and bicycle. The Rapid provides bus services throughout the city and surrounding areas. Additionally, the city is bike-friendly, with many dedicated lanes and bike-sharing programs available.

What are some good shopping areas in Grand Rapids?

For shopping, visit the Downtown Market for artisan goods, Uptown for eclectic shops and boutiques, and Woodland Mall and RiverTown Crossings for major retailers. The Eastown neighborhood is also popular for its unique shops and local businesses.

Is Grand Rapids a good place for outdoor activities?

Absolutely, Grand Rapids' location on the Grand River and proximity to Lake Michigan offer ample opportunities for outdoor activities, including kayaking, fishing, hiking, and beach outings. The city's parks and green spaces, like Millennium Park, provide great settings for outdoor recreation.

What cultural events should I check out in Grand Rapids?

Grand Rapids hosts a variety of cultural events throughout the year, including ArtPrize, the world's largest art competition, Festival of the Arts, and numerous music festivals. The city's event calendar is packed with activities ranging from live music to theater productions.

Where can I find live music in Grand Rapids?

Live music can be found throughout Grand Rapids at venues like The Intersection, Van Andel Arena, and smaller bars and restaurants in the downtown area. During the summer, check out the outdoor concerts at Frederik Meijer Gardens & Sculpture Park.

What parks are must-visits in Grand Rapids?

In addition to Frederik Meijer Gardens & Sculpture Park, don't miss Ah-Nab-Awen Park for its riverside views and events, Riverside Park for its trails and disc golf course, and Millennium Park, one of the nation's largest urban parks, offering a beach, boating, and trails.

Can I explore Grand Rapids by bike?

Yes, Grand Rapids is very bike-friendly, with numerous bike lanes, trails, and bike-sharing programs. The Kent Trails system and the Grand River Edges Trail offer scenic routes for cyclists of all levels to explore the city and its natural surroundings.

What is the best time of year to visit Grand Rapids?

Grand Rapids is beautiful year-round, but the best time to visit is during the spring and fall when the weather is mild and the city hosts a variety of festivals and events. Autumn is particularly stunning with the fall foliage, and spring brings beautiful blooms, especially at the Frederik Meijer Gardens.

Are there any art galleries or museums in Grand Rapids?

Grand Rapids is home to several art galleries and museums, including the Grand Rapids Art Museum, Urban Institute for Contemporary Arts, and the Grand Rapids African American Museum and Archives. Art enthusiasts will also enjoy the city's numerous galleries showcasing local and national artists.

What are the public transportation options in Grand Rapids?

The Rapid operates public bus services in Grand Rapids and the surrounding areas, offering a convenient way to get around. Additionally, the DASH (Downtown Area Shuttle) provides free transportation around the downtown area, making it easy to explore the city's central attractions.

How far is Grand Rapids from Lake Michigan?

Grand Rapids is approximately 30 miles east of Lake Michigan, making it an easy drive to the lake's beautiful beaches and coastal towns. Popular destinations like Grand Haven, Holland, and Saugatuck are within an hour's drive and offer beaches, dunes, and outdoor activities.

What unique shopping experiences can I find in Grand Rapids?

Grand Rapids offers unique shopping experiences at local markets like the Fulton Street Farmers Market and specialty shops throughout neighborhoods like Uptown and Wealthy Street. These areas provide a variety of goods from local artisans, vintage finds, and specialty foods.
